Understanding the Automotive Test Equipment Market
The automotive test equipment market is experiencing significant transformation, driven by innovations in technology and stringent regulatory frameworks. Expected to grow from USD 3.2 billion in 2025 to over USD 5.0 billion by 2035, this sector is crucial for ensuring vehicle safety and compliance. Tools like chassis dynamometers and vehicle emission test systems are essential for evaluating components such as engines and batteries, especially as vehicles become increasingly complex.
Why is This Market Growing?
The market's growth is primarily fueled by the rising demand for electric vehicles (EVs) and advanced driver-assistance systems (ADAS). The shift toward electric mobility requires specialized testing capabilities to validate new powertrains and technologies. Furthermore, governments globally are implementing stricter emissions standards, which compel manufacturers to invest in cutting-edge testing equipment. For instance, according to industry sources, the rise of battery gigafactories necessitates extensive validation of electric powertrains and safety protocols.
The Instruments Behind Automotive Innovation
As automotive technology evolves, including the integration of advanced electronics and software, the need for precise testing instruments becomes more critical. Equipment like the chassis dynamometer remains the leader in the market, accounting for over 32% of revenue. However, it’s the newer categories, such as EV battery and ADAS testing systems, that are experiencing rapid growth, with projections highlighting a 19.2% CAGR through 2031.
Impact of Regulations and Standards
Compliance with international safety and environmental regulations significantly impacts the automotive test equipment market. The United Nations’ R155 cybersecurity regulations, for instance, necessitate that all new vehicle platforms go through rigorous cyber-intrusion testing. This has escalated the demand for advanced testing solutions that can simulate various attack scenarios, showcasing the market's response to evolving regulatory challenges.
Market Challenges and Opportunities
While the market is poised for substantial growth, challenges such as high capital expenditure for advanced test labs and a shortage of skilled calibration engineers are profound. Small and medium enterprises often find it difficult to invest in advanced testing technologies. Conversely, the rapid rise of automotive manufacturing in emerging markets like India and Southeast Asia presents greenfield opportunities for testing equipment suppliers. With increasing production requirements and regulatory scrutiny, investments in local testing infrastructure are becoming increasingly viable.
